The 2018 edition of the Las Vegas Rock 'n' Roll Marathon will have a different start line and course.

The race scheduled for Nov. 11 will begin near the MGM Grand casino-resort. Organizers today said the course will have more mileage on the Las Vegas Strip than in previous years.

Runners will head south on the Strip from the start line; turn north at the "Welcome to Fabulous Las Vegas Nevada" sign; pass the Bellagio, Venetian and other casino-resorts; go through downtown Las Vegas; and finish in front of The Mirage casino-resort.

The course last year was adjusted to begin in front of the New York-New York casino-resort after a gunman weeks earlier killed 58 people from his suite at the Mandalay Bay casino-resort, where the race was originally set to begin.
